Though it's wise to space your calories out throughout the day to coincide with your activity levels, there's no sudden weight gain moment that occurs at eight pm. Bear in mind however that during the evening you may be more apt to wind down in front of the TV and let your ‘healthy eating’ guard down which may result in weight gain. Eating late can also have a negative impact on the quality of your sleep. If this sounds familiar, it may be a sign that you haven't eaten enough well balanced meals during the day.

Contrary to what you may think, building a significant amount of lean muscle mass will actually speed you up rather than slow you down. Muscles are responsible for every movement that your body makes, from running to jumping to throwing. The bottom line is that the stronger a muscle, the more force it can apply.
